Improved the text around the last example in the USAGE section.
[rsync/rsync.git] / NEWS
diff --git a/NEWS b/NEWS
index d371b34..35b0d0b 100644 (file)
--- a/NEWS
+++ b/NEWS
@@ -1,29 +1,31 @@
-rsync 2.5.2 (???)
-
-  SECURITY FIXES:
-
-    * Signedness security patch from Sebastian Krahmer
-      <krahmer@suse.de> -- in some cases we were not sufficiently
-      careful about reading integers from the network.
+NEWS for rsync 2.6.7 (UNRELEASED)
+Protocol: 29 (unchanged)
+Changes since 2.6.6:
 
   BUG FIXES:
 
-    * Fix possible string mangling in log files.
+    - If the user specifies a remote-host for both the source and destination,
+      we now output a syntax error rather than trying to open the destination
+      hostspec as a filename.
 
-    * Fix for setting local address of outgoing sockets.
+  ENHANCEMENTS:
 
-    * Better handling of hardlinks and devices on platforms with
-      64-bit dev_t or ino_t.
+    - Added the --append option that makes rsync append data onto files
+      that are longer on the source than the destination (this includes new
+      files).
 
-  ENHANCEMENTS:
+    - If lutimes() and/or lchmod() are around, use them to allow the
+      preservation of attributes on symlinks.
+
+    - Added two config items to the rsyncd.conf parsing:  "pre-xfer exec"
+      and "post-xfer exec".  These allow a command to be specified on a
+      per-module basis that will be run before and/or after a daemon-mode
+      transfer. 
 
-    * --statistics now shows memory heap usage on platforms that
-        support mallinfo().
+  INTERNAL:
 
-    * "The Ted T'so school of program optimization": make progress
-      visible and people will think it's faster.  (With --progress,
-      rsync will show you how many files it has seen as it builds the
-      file_list, giving some indication that it has not hung.)
+    - Some buffer sizes were expanded a bit, particularly on systems where
+      MAXPATHLEN is overly small (e.g. cygwin).
 
-    * Improvements to batch mode support.  This is still experimental
-      but testing would be welcome.   (Jos Backus)
+    - If io_printf() tries to format more data than fits in the buffer, exit
+      with an error instead of transmitting a truncated buffer.